In 2019, a case called Varsity Blues cracked open college admissions, revealing a nexus of corrupt athletic coaches and celebrity parents willing to spend hundreds of thousands to guarantee their children spots at top schools. At the center of the scandal was a shady, smooth-talking con-artist named Rick Singer, primed to take advantage of parents’ insecurities, fears, and ambitions for their children. Waking Life Espresso is one of the most beloved, locally-owned coffee shops in Asheville, North Carolina. That is, until an anonymous online sleuth discovers that its owner, Jared Rutledge, is a wannabe manosphere influencer who’s been posting intimate details about his sexual partners online. Now, there are picketers outside. Guest host Rachel Monroe sits down with the women Jared exposes online to get to the bottom of this shocking story.
